Output e8f7641ff76ad17ada29195ef2d9fb6beae3106e7eed8cb267ee7fdb2fda3185:0

value
589786
script pubkey
OP_0 OP_PUSHBYTES_20 1050f72de696507f7a9d90c78c0bd9e6313d6bab
address
bc1qzpg0wt0xjeg8775ajrrccz7euccn66atk99zya
transaction
e8f7641ff76ad17ada29195ef2d9fb6beae3106e7eed8cb267ee7fdb2fda3185
confirmations
140081
spent
true